Office Assistant - El-Ain, Egypt
We are hiring an Office Assistant to join our team in El-Ain, Egypt. The ideal candidate will be a detail-oriented and organized individual who is able to multitask and manage various office tasks efficiently. As an Office Assistant, you will be responsible for providing administrative support to the office staff, handling incoming calls and correspondence, organizing and maintaining files, scheduling appointments and meetings, and performing other general office duties as needed. This position is suitable for men and does not include accommodation. A valid work visa and ticket will be provided for Indian candidates. The salary for this position is 1000$ per month. If you have excellent communication skills in English and are looking for a challenging opportunity in a fast-paced work environment, we encourage you to apply for this position as soon as possible.
Key Responsibilities:
- Provide administrative support to the office staff
- Answer incoming calls and correspondence in a timely and professional manner
- Organize and maintain files, both electronic and physical
- Schedule appointments and meetings as requested by management
- Assist with data entry tasks as needed
- Handle basic bookkeeping tasks such as recording expenses and generating invoices
- Perform other general office duties such as ordering supplies, photocopying, filing, etc.
- Maintain confidentiality of all company information
Requirements:
- High school diploma or equivalent qualification
- 1-2 years of experience working in an administrative role preferred
- Excellent communication skills in English (both written and verbal)
- Proficient computer skills (MS Office)
- Attention to detail with strong organizational skills
- Ability to multitask and prioritize tasks effectively
- Strong work ethic with a positive attitude

The Ultimate Guide to Becoming a Pet Sitter
Pet sitting is a rewarding and fulfilling job that allows you to spend time with animals and make money at the same time. It's a great option for animal lovers who want a flexible schedule and the ability to work from home. If you're considering becoming a pet sitter, this guide will provide you with all the information you need to get started.
Step 1: Assess Your Skills and Qualifications
Before diving into pet sitting, it's important to assess your skills and qualifications. While there are no specific requirements for becoming a pet sitter, having certain skills will make you more marketable and successful in this career.
- Animal care experience: Having experience caring for animals, whether it's through owning pets or volunteering at an animal shelter, is crucial for becoming a pet sitter. This will give you a better understanding of how to handle different types of animals and their needs.
- Knowledge of different breeds: Understanding the characteristics and needs of different breeds will help you provide better care for your clients' pets.
- Basic first aid knowledge: Knowing basic first aid for animals is important in case of emergencies.
- Customer service skills: As a pet sitter, you'll be dealing with clients on a regular basis. Good customer service skills will help you build relationships with clients and ensure their satisfaction.
- Time management skills: Pet sitting involves managing multiple schedules and appointments, so being organized and good at time management is essential.
- Business sense: If you plan on starting your own pet-sitting business, having some knowledge about marketing, accounting, and business operations can be beneficial.
Step 2: Determine Your Services
Next, decide what type of services you want to offer as a pet sitter. Some common services include:
- Pet sitting: This involves going to a client's home and caring for their pet while they're away. This can include feeding, walking, playing, and providing companionship.
- Dog walking: If you prefer to focus on dog care, you can offer dog-walking services. This can be on a regular schedule or as needed.
- House sitting: Some clients may also request house-sitting services in addition to pet sitting. This involves staying at the client's home while they're away to take care of their pets and keep an eye on the house.
- Overnight care: Some clients may need overnight care for their pets, especially if they're going out of town for an extended period of time. This involves staying at the client's home overnight and taking care of their pets.
- Additional services: You can also offer additional services such as grooming, administering medication, or basic training.
